PORT TERMINALS (StoRo, RoRo, Container)
One of the most important means in order to improve efficiency and economy in port terminals is to reduce the loading and unloading times of cargo ships and trains. Genrally, this can be done in several ways:
- by choosing the most efficient transfer system (cassette-based system)
- by increasing the amount of cargo transferred at a time to/from train or vessel
- by increasing the degree of automation
- by utilizing positioning and cargo regognition technique, thus decreasing the amount of misplacements
- by ensuring the technical availability of transfer equipment
SCA Transforest loads 141 cassettes each carrying 65 tons of paper rolls into their roro vessels at a time. They have reported that the loading time was reduced from a whole day down to a few hours after adopting the cassette-translifter system.
